Transaction 40c322c294905ded31a2ef77f2b6d23757041368a0536d2cffaf3b9bebba5003
2 Input
2 Outputs
- 40c322c294905ded31a2ef77f2b6d23757041368a0536d2cffaf3b9bebba5003:0
- 40c322c294905ded31a2ef77f2b6d23757041368a0536d2cffaf3b9bebba5003:1
value 601300000
address 35HA99YRS91a1HCATJtDdYNdMcf9PJTQs9
value 30830000
address 14wXrm49HxggbdQ6RGfWY8qghGEWhLA28K